I received this spreadsheet from a member on this forum a long time ago. Unfortunately I do not know his name but he did say he built this sheet so he could see
2d linear graphs by rpm of what his tuner was doing to his maps. Copy and pasting the timing cells (fuel works also) from ecuflash maps allows you to look at a graph plot in a linear graphical format which is great for lame peeps like me who have a diffcult time with 3d.
I have been considering the Tephra bigmaps and realize there is a translator but if one section of source data would allow big maps we could see a graphical comparo by rpm of big maps to small maps. It would also be nice if someone could could change both sections of source data and save as yet another spreadsheet to reflect the bigmaps as once I am converted I could use it to compare bigmap A to Bigmap B.
I realize that some might think this sheet is lame but I hope some will find it useful as I have for tuning and ensuring that maps are linear and smooth or kind of follows factory curve. This thing has really allowed me to smooth out quick "block" tuning in problem areas wher you fix something and then can smooth it out or see what it looks like later.
